首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>从插件内部添加样式到消费插件

从插件内部添加样式到消费插件
EN

Stack Overflow用户
提问于 2015-07-15 01:14:59
回答 1查看 50关注 0票数 0

我目前正在做一个项目,我们正在构建一些插件,我们将分发给我们的团队,以便在他们自己的ember-cli项目中使用。

其中一个是他们可以使用的基本主题,但也允许他们为他们的特定项目更新它。

作为其中的一部分,我们希望允许他们创建自己的插件来使用我们的基础插件,对其进行定制,并将其重新分发为他们的多个应用程序的基础。

在我们的基础插件中,我们使用ember-cli-sass和bootstrap-sass,当我在应用程序中直接使用该插件时,它工作得很好。

但是,如果我创建一个新的插件和npm-link到基本插件,将它添加到devDependencies中,我将丢失所有存在于基本插件中的基本css/scss。

通读我可以找到的所有文档,它似乎都在讨论为bower依赖导入,并且似乎表明对于npm,它自己处理导入,但我似乎不能让它工作。

我正在使用ember-cli 1.13.1,它确实改变了一些事情,但我似乎无法破解正确的组合来使其工作。

有人能给我任何方向,或参考,我应该在哪里寻找这个问题?

提前谢谢。

EN

回答 1

Stack Overflow用户

发布于 2015-07-15 04:15:06

我已经能够以一种我认为可以接受的方式来处理这件事(至少对我的情况来说是这样)。

我希望做的是在不做任何事情的情况下将编译好的子插件和父插件都添加到vendor.css中,事实证明这是难以实现的。

我所做的是在父插件中添加一个导入(@import "../../node_modules/child-addon/addon/styles/addon";).

然后将ember-cli-sass包含在父插件中,现在一切都像我想要的那样工作。

也许有更好的方法,但这就是我所需要的。除非他们有更好的分享方式。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/31413186

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档